Meaning

Hill rice paddy

Represents a connection to agriculture, nature, and ancestral land—symbolizing stability, sustenance, and heritage.

Symbolism

Embodies rootedness, tradition, and a deep respect for nature and family lineage. It evokes rural simplicity and enduring strength.

Etymology: Derived from Japanese elements 'oka' (hill) and 'ta' (rice paddy), Okada literally means 'hill rice field'. It originated as a topographic surname for those living near or working on elevated rice paddies.
